TMEcover.jpgAlthough it’s not been officially announced, I can now tell you a little bit about the book that’s sucked up most of my time for the past few months: a revised edition of The Marvel Encyclopedia for Dorling Kindersley. This is an updated version of the original edition, released in 2006, and I’m told it should be available starting in October of 2009.

I had a wonderful time working on this book, and it gave me an excuse to read more comics than I have in a long time. I had to go through the book, identify the entries that needed updating–plus suggest new ones to include–and then make all of the changes. My editor, Alastair Dougal, did an excellent job keeping me on track and making sure I filled in all the holes I’d uncovered, and layout guru Robert Perry did a great job of gathering the best illustrations we could find and making the book look even better than ever.
